During January 2026, this developer focused on enhancing cross-compiler stability in the google/filament repository. They addressed a type mismatch issue in the Platform::debugUpdateStat function, which previously hindered GCC compatibility. By replacing the third parameter with a CString object, the developer ensured that the codebase could be reliably built with GCC, improving portability for other contributors. Their work involved C++ development and debugging, with careful attention to compiler-specific requirements. Although the period did not include new feature development, the targeted bug fix contributed to a more robust build process and streamlined developer experience for those working with C++ and GCC.
